Ola Electric has raised $1.569B over 15 rounds.
Ola Electric's latest funding round was a IPO for $732.16M on August 9, 2024.
Ola Electric's valuation in September 2023 was $5,400 - $5,500M.

Ather Energy focuses on the development and production of electric vehicles, specifically in the automotive industry. The company's main offerings include smart and connected electric scooters, as well as public and private charging infrastructure. Ather Energy primarily sells to the electric vehicle industry. It was founded in 2013 and is based in Bangalore, India.
VIOMA MOTORS specializes in the development and manufacturing of smart electric scooters within the e-mobility sector. Their flagship product is a self-charging electric scooter equipped with features like regenerative braking, an integrated touchscreen dashboard, and adaptive LED headlights. The company primarily caters to the eco-conscious consumer market seeking sustainable and technologically advanced transportation solutions. It was founded in 2020 and is based in Mumbai, India.
Hero Electric is a company that focuses on the production of electric two-wheelers, operating within the electric vehicle industry. The company's main offerings include electric bikes and scooters, providing eco-friendly and cost-effective modes of personal transportation. It was founded in 1993 and is based in Delhi, India.

Pure Electric is a company focused on revolutionizing urban travel, operating within the electric micro-mobility industry. The company offers electric scooters and e-bikes, designed to reduce pollution, travel time, congestion, and expensive fares in cities. These products are primarily targeted towards urban dwellers seeking sustainable and efficient transportation solutions. It was founded in 2018 and is based in Bristol, England.
BattRE is a company that focuses on the production of electric scooters in the automotive industry. The company offers a range of electric scooters that are designed to be affordable, efficient, and convenient for urban commuting, with features such as quick charging, detachable batteries, and various color options. The scooters are primarily targeted towards urban commuters. It was founded in 2017 and is based in Jaipur, India.
Cowboy specializes in connected electric bicycles designed for urban riders within the mobility industry. The company offers a range of e-bikes that provide automatic assistance, theft detection, and mobile service for at-home repairs, aiming to enhance urban commuting. Cowboy's products target individuals seeking efficient, sustainable, smart transportation solutions in urban environments. It was founded in 2017 and is based in Bruxelles, Belgium.
